Mid term results of total hip arthroplasty using polyethylene-ceramic composite (Sandwich) liner.

Abstract

BACKGROUND

Ceramic-on-ceramic (COC) couplings are an attractive alternative bearing surfaces that have been reported to eliminate or reduce problems related to polyethylene wear debris. However, the material in total hip arthroplasty (THA) remains one of the major concern regarding the risk of fracture. The present study aims at reporting the fracture rate of bearings in a series of COC THAs with the use of a sandwich liner and attempt to detect the relative risk factors, the possible cause and assess the clinical results.

MATERIALS AND METHODS

We retrospectively evaluated 153 patients (163 hips) using the sandwich liner COC THA between 2001 and 2009. Patient assessment was based on demographic factors, including age, weight, gender and body-mass index (BMI). All patients were evaluated clinically and radiographically or using computed tomography viz-a-viz dislocation, osteolysis, periprosthetic fracture, infection, loosening and implant fracture.

RESULTS

Three ceramic sandwich liners fracture (1.84%) were observed at an average of 7.3 years' followup. The factors which were found to be non-significant to the ceramic liner fracture, included age (P = 0.205), weight (P = 0.241), gender (P = 0.553), BMI (P = 0.736), inclination (P = 0.199) and anteversion (P = 0.223). The overall survival was 91.4% at 12-year with revision as the endpoint. Other complications included osteolysis in 4 (2.45%), dislocation in one and periprosthetic fracture in one. In no hip aseptic loosening of the implants was seen.

CONCLUSIONS

Our experience with the ceramic-polyethylene sandwich liner acetabular component has been disappointing because of the high rate of fracture and osteolyis. We have discontinued the use of this device and recommend the same.

摘要

背景

陶瓷对陶瓷(COC)关节组件是一种颇具吸引力的替代关节面,据报道可消除或减少与聚乙烯磨损颗粒相关的问题。然而,全髋关节置换术(THA)中的材料仍是骨折风险的主要关注点之一。本研究旨在报告一系列使用三明治衬垫的COC全髋关节置换术中关节组件的骨折率,并试图检测相关风险因素、可能原因并评估临床结果。

材料与方法

我们回顾性评估了2001年至2009年间使用三明治衬垫COC全髋关节置换术的153例患者(163髋)。患者评估基于人口统计学因素,包括年龄、体重、性别和体重指数(BMI)。所有患者均进行了临床和影像学评估,或使用计算机断层扫描评估脱位、骨溶解、假体周围骨折、感染、松动和植入物骨折情况。

结果

在平均7.3年的随访中,观察到3例陶瓷三明治衬垫骨折(1.84%)。发现对陶瓷衬垫骨折无显著影响的因素包括年龄(P = 0.205)、体重(P = 0.241)、性别(P = 0.553)、BMI(P = 0.736)、倾斜度(P = 0.199)和前倾角(P = 0.223)。以翻修为终点,12年时的总体生存率为91.4%。其他并发症包括4例骨溶解(2.45%)、1例脱位和1例假体周围骨折。未观察到植入物的无菌性松动。

结论

我们使用陶瓷 - 聚乙烯三明治衬垫髋臼组件的经验令人失望,因为骨折和骨溶解发生率较高。我们已停止使用该装置并建议同样如此。
